The theme park/carnival/circus is one of the most common level themes in 16-bit platformers. Off the top of my head, Bubsy and Aero The Acrobat come to mind. I bet if I spent some time on it, I could come up the a list of 20 or so.
The only theme more common than the carnival was probably ancient egypt (not counting the forest, of course, which just about EVERY platformer had). I was just thinking about this the other day actually, how those 16-bit platformers always used the same themes over and over again in their levels.

-The Simpsons (arcade) - There's a level set in an amusement park.
-Sesame Street ABC (NES) - There's a ferris wheel in the Letter-Go-Round game.
-Midnight Club 3: DUB Edition (PS2, Xbox) - There's an amusement park you can drive through in San Diego.
-Grand Theft Auto: San Andreas (PS2, Xbox) - There's a ferris wheel on the Santa Maria pier (which was inspired by the Santa Monica pier). Unfortunately, you can't ride it.
-True Crime: Streets Of LA (PS2, Xbox, GCN) - The ferris wheel at the Santa Monica pier can be easily spotted; unfortunately, a roadblock keeps you from accessing the pier.
-Corvette (PS2, Xbox) - I remember driving by a carnival in one of the courses.
-The King Of Route 66 (PS2) - I remember driving by an amusement park in this game.
-Crazy Taxi (DC, PS2, Xbox, GCN) - There's an amusement park in one of the cities.
